Dussehra is celebrated all over the country, to memorialize the victory of
goodness over evil. The festival has now become symbolic of the message that
truth always triumphs. It is celebrated in September-October, according to the
Gregorian calendar or you can say in the month of Aswin, according to the Hindu
calendar. It aims to remind people that whatever be the situation, the supremacy
of truth will always remain. It is also like an advice to people to follow the
path of ‘dharma’. On this occasion, people celebrate their happiness by
feasting, exchanging gifts and good wishes.
